2/23 Marine Ave, Mornington is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om Unit with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1975. The property has a land size of 155m2 and floor size of 94m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in January 2016.

The size of Mornington is approximately 21.3 square kilometres. There are 58 parks, covering nearly 13.4% of the total area. The population of Mornington in 2016 was 23989 people. By 2021 the population was 25759 showing a population growth of 7.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Mornington is 70-79 years. Households in Mornington are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Mornington work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 73.30% of the homes in Mornington were owner-occupied compared with 71.60% in 2016.
